The textbook focuses on the fundamental aspects of system simulation, particularly highlighting its use in situations where experimentation on a real-life system is too risky or expensive.

While users often search for "pdf fixed" versions, it is recommended to use official and high-quality sources to ensure all diagrams and equations are legible. System Simulation, 2nd Edition - D S Hira - Google Books

The keyword "" typically refers to the search for a digital version of the textbook System Simulation by D.S. Hira. This book is a staple in engineering and management curricula, providing a comprehensive guide to analyzing complex systems through simulation techniques. Core Concepts in D.S. Hira’s System Simulation

The second edition includes specific chapters on simulation languages like GPSS (General Purpose Simulation System) and SIMSCRIPT , which are essential for programming complex simulation runs. Chapter Overview and Structure

Covered in Chapter 2, this technique uses repeated random sampling to obtain numerical results, often used for physical and mathematical problems.

Chapter 3 explores simulation for systems that change continuously over time, often modeled using differential equations.

A primary emphasis of the book, DES models systems where changes occur at distinct points in time. It is widely used in manufacturing, healthcare, and computer science applications.
